Ⅱ-01:Apollo's Gold

 As an archaeologist you want to find things because you want to learn about them.(P. 8)

  It is the beginning of this story that a main woman visits a doctor. The main character is an archaeologist who is always overworked. When she visits the doctor, she is advised to take a rest. However she is so busy and she once refuses it. After she is persuaded by her boss, she decides to go to the beautiful and peaceful island. However, she becomes involved with a dangerous incident there...

  The point of this this story is that main character is an archaeologist who wants to find everything. After she encounters a accident where one of the local men dies in island of rest, she comes across a suspicious group. She feels a little scared but she chooses to explore the truth. Then she approaches the team and she gets in danger.  Probably the profession is important for the progression of this story. If she had not been such a eager scholar, she would not have been involved in the accident.
 Then, what I like in this story is the moment where it turns out that a person who seem villain is actually justice. At the begging of  this story, a main archaeologist meets a man who looks  bad at first glance. At first she doesn't like him, but she knows that he work for international police when he help her. The betrayal of development makes the story more interesting.
                                        
  Antoinette Moses. Apollo's Gold. Cambridge:Cambridge University. (1999)
